Leading Cryptocurrencies
Delving into the dynamic realm of cryptocurrencies reveals a extensive landscape of digital assets. From established players to emerging contenders, there's a coin for every trader. This list encompasses some of the most recognized cryptocurrencies currently shaping the market.
- BTC, the original cryptographic currency, reigns supreme with its substantial market cap and international adoption.
- ETH stands as a revolutionary platform for copyright, fueling a thriving ecosystem of developers and participants.
- BNB, the native token of copyright, the world's largest copyright exchange, boasts a comprehensive range of applications within its ecosystem.
- Tether, a stablecoin pegged to the US dollar, provides stability in a volatile market.
- SOL, known for its high transaction speed, has emerged as a promising alternative to Ethereum for programmers.
- Cardano focuses on scalability with its unique consensus mechanism and peer-reviewed research.

Tax Implications for copyright Investments
Engaging in virtual currency investments can yield substantial profits, but it's crucial to understand the tax ramifications involved. Tax authorities worldwide are actively developing frameworks to classify copyright transactions for tax purposes.
- Typically, profits realized from disposing copyright are subject to capital gains taxes. The exact application can fluctuate based on factors such as the holding period and your jurisdiction.
- Additionally, certain operations involving copyright, like staking, may also have consequences. It's essential to consult to a qualified tax professional to confirm you are adhering with all relevant tax laws.
Keeping informed about the evolving regulatory landscape surrounding copyright is paramount for investors to avoid potential tax exposure.
